Question
focusing on what you want right now as opposed to what you will need later is known as ______. loss aversion present bias herd mentality confirmation bias
Brief Explanations
- Loss aversion refers to the tendency to prefer avoiding losses over acquiring equivalent gains.
- Present bias is the tendency to prioritize immediate rewards or desires over future needs or consequences, which matches the description in the question.
- Herd mentality is the tendency to follow the actions or beliefs of a group.
- Confirmation bias is the tendency to seek, interpret, or recall information in a way that confirms one's preexisting beliefs.
